[Android] Disable edge to edge for the DayNight theme

Nicolas Pomepuy git at videolan.org
Mon Jul 28 05:42:04 UTC 2025


vlc-android | branch: master | Nicolas Pomepuy <nicolas at videolabs.io> | Wed May 21 13:59:04 2025 +0200| [6b230d31b2a2a24918817e44daf07fa7273d7e63] | committer: Nicolas Pomepuy

Disable edge to edge for the DayNight theme

> https://code.videolan.org/videolan/vlc-android/commit/6b230d31b2a2a24918817e44daf07fa7273d7e63
---

 application/vlc-android/src/org/videolan/vlc/gui/BaseActivity.kt |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/application/vlc-android/src/org/videolan/vlc/gui/BaseActivity.kt b/application/vlc-android/src/org/videolan/vlc/gui/BaseActivity.kt
index aa32037713..615baaee4f 100644
--- a/application/vlc-android/src/org/videolan/vlc/gui/BaseActivity.kt
+++ b/application/vlc-android/src/org/videolan/vlc/gui/BaseActivity.kt
@@ -84,6 +84,8 @@ abstract class BaseActivity : AppCompatActivity() {
     open fun onDisplaySettingChanged(key:String, value:Any) { }
 
     override fun onCreate(savedInstanceState: Bundle?) {
+        settings = Settings.getInstance(this)
+        if (settings.getString("app_theme", "-1") == "0") isEdgeToEdge = false
         if (isEdgeToEdge) enableEdgeToEdge()
         settings = Settings.getInstance(this)
         if (isEdgeToEdge) ViewCompat.setOnApplyWindowInsetsListener(findViewById(android.R.id.content)) { v, windowInsets ->



More information about the Android mailing list